Monthly Budget Breakdown: Seoul vs. Other Cities
Living costs in Korea vary significantly between Seoul and regional cities. Here is a realistic monthly breakdown based on feedback from Nepali students currently in Korea:
Seoul Monthly Budget
- Accommodation: ₩300,000-500,000 (goshiwon/shared room) or ₩200,000-400,000 (university dormitory)
- Food: ₩200,000-350,000 (mix of cooking and eating out — university cafeteria meals cost ₩3,000-5,000)
- Transportation: ₩55,000 (T-money student pass for unlimited bus and subway)
- Phone: ₩25,000-35,000 (prepaid SIM from KT, SK, or LG)
- Personal/Misc: ₩100,000-150,000
- Total Seoul: ₩800,000-1,100,000/month (NPR 84,000-115,000)
Regional Cities (Daejeon, Busan, Gwangju, Daegu)
- Accommodation: ₩200,000-350,000 (lower rents)
- Food: ₩180,000-280,000 (slightly cheaper)
- Transportation: ₩40,000-55,000
- Phone: ₩25,000-35,000
- Personal/Misc: ₩80,000-120,000
- Total Regional: ₩600,000-850,000/month (NPR 63,000-89,000)
Money-Saving Tips from Nepali Students in Korea
- Live in university dormitories whenever possible — they are the cheapest and most convenient option
- Cook Nepali food at home using ingredients from Asian grocery stores in areas like Dongdaemun, Ansan, or online on Coupang
- Use the T-money card for all public transport — Korea's subway and bus system is world-class and cheap
- Take advantage of free campus facilities: gym, library, printing, medical clinic
- Korean convenience stores (GS25, CU, 7-Eleven) have surprisingly good and cheap meal options (₩3,000-5,000)
- Part-time work after your first semester can cover most or all living expenses
How GKS Allowance Compares to Costs
GKS Undergraduate scholars receive ₩900,000/month. In Seoul, this is tight but manageable with dormitory housing. In regional cities, this is very comfortable — many GKS scholars save ₩100,000-300,000/month. GKS Graduate scholars receive ₩1,200,000-1,500,000/month, which is comfortable even in Seoul.
